This has happened before.  Appending a since clause works around it,
but limits your search results to only five days.  Also last time this
happened they fixed it within a few weeks.  I just wish we could get
an official comment on this.

There is an issue with Twitter's language detection. When specifying a
language (lang=nl) , there is no result, when using lang=all, I do get
results, in my language.

Using lang=all gives us so many results, that we're hitting the rate
limits with lots of stuff we're throwing away straight away after
we've passed it past our own language detection

Are there any plans to fix this?
